About this program

What they say about themselves

Orion Dog Training operates out of a 3,000-square-foot climate-controlled facility in downtown San Jose, with both indoor and outdoor training areas. The business brings together a small team of trainers with varied backgrounds—one came to dog training after working as a Stanford research technician and has search-and-rescue experience, while another competes in scent sports and holds CPDT-KA certification. According to their site, they use positive reinforcement and force-free methods, tailoring training to each dog's temperament rather than following a fixed curriculum.

The class schedule runs deeper than basic obedience. They offer agility from beginner through advanced levels, nose work, antler shed hunting, and a "Control Unleashed" format described as helping dogs build focus around distractions. For reactive or fearful dogs, they emphasize private evaluations and threshold-based coaching. Their puppy program includes an option they say is uncommon in the Bay Area: socialization classes for puppies who've had only their first vaccination, plus a dedicated social for dogs under ten pounds.

The team includes a Karen Pryor Academy Certified Training Partner and multiple AKC CGC evaluators. They also note an ongoing partnership with a local volunteer who runs shelter-support programs, with joint educational events and fundraisers.

Group classes cover the full progression from puppy foundations through competitive agility. Orion Dog Training offers AKC S.T.A.R. Puppy classes for dogs 2 to 10 months old, Canine Good Citizen prep, and a complete agility track from beginner through advanced levels. A $35 intro session lets newcomers try agility before committing to a full course.

Six-week courses run $275 to $330, with the puppy class at the higher end and Canine Good Citizen at $275. Agility courses range from $250 to $295 depending on level. Drop-in options exist for those already trained, including a $55 advanced agility session.

Puppy 1 (AKC S.T.A.R.) Six-Week Class$330 per program

This is a six-week beginner puppy class covering engagement, communication, and core cues like come, sit, down, heel, loose leash walking, and drop it. It also covers crate training, settling, chewing, biting, barking, jumping, and door manners.

Owners attend weekly in-person classes with their puppy at the San Jose facility for six consecutive weeks.

Best for: Puppies between 2 and 10 months old who have had at least one vaccine set and have been home with their family for a week.

Focus: Puppy training, Basic obedience, Socialization

Duration: 6 weeks
